Friendship bracelet
You can never go wrong with the classic friendship bracelet. You make it with embroidery floss and can do patterns that are simple or complex.
There are tons of ways that you can create a bracelet. As a part of the best gifts for best friends ideas list, this one is probably one of the least expensive. Grab yarn, colored string, or embroidery thread and make a 100% unique bracelet.
If money allows, you can also create them with beads. One of my favorite things is making bracelets with letter beads with the kids. If you want something a bit classier, for a tween or teen, then you can use glass beads. Below are some easy tutorials to follow with video step-by-step directions.

Open when letters
This is a fantastic BFF DIY gift idea. The premise is that you write something good inside for your friend so that when they are sad, or bored they open that specific one up and it makes them happy and lifts them up. This is great for any age once they are able to write. It's especially fun seeing what young children will write. Years later opening them up can be full of fun memories.
Some ideas of "open when" letters they can create:
- For a special birthday - 13, 15, 16, 18, 21
- After a first date or first kiss
- For when you get engaged
- To read on your wedding day
- For when you find out you are pregnant
- When you graduate from high school or college
- For a tough day - after a loss, anniversary of a loss, or just a bad hair day
Picture collage
You can get a frame at the dollar store, it doesn’t have to be expensive if you don’t want it. Fill it up with all the pics of you and your BFF over the years.
This one is great for those on a budget. You can easily print off images at a local store for under $5. Then go to your local dollar store and pick out frames. If they don't have a collage frame, you can create one by using paper and glue on a board inside a larger frame. Another option is to glue together smaller frames into a design you like.
